No. 1: Many Varieties of Connectivity
Nowadays companies have to decide which technology to use because of the wide list of alternatives. Today there is fiber connectivity, LoRaWan, GSM, LTE, NB-LTE, and so on. The 5G standard is mainly designed to be used in the Internet of Things solutions that require high speed and low latency.
Some leading companies such as Samsung, Ericsson, and Nokia are working on the development of 6G, which is going to appear in 2030. Thus, choosing a technology may be a kind of challenge.

No. 3: Big Data, Data Analytics, and Machine Learning
IoT generates so much data, and it is really a big problem to analyze it with present tools. Therefore, there is a need for literate data analysis specialists and also Artificial Intelligence, which allows tackling a huge amount of data without involving human resources. The main task of data analysis experts is to collect the results represented by the main computer and make a conclusion.
Experts are trying to perfect the capabilities and skills of the computer in order to make all processes automatic and eliminate mistakes based on the human factor. The development of an Artificial IoT (the combination of advanced technologies) is a crucial deal in optimizing manufacturing procedures and resources, detecting threats, high performance, rational consumption, trash, and pollution reduction. No. 5: Ensuring Safety of Employees
The IoT makes work processes safer thanks to automatic systems, which react to certain irritants such as fire, smoke, and so on. Turning on the alarm by a computer can save numerous lives.
In 2022 the Internet of Things applications, technologies, and solutions demand is driven by healthcare, remote property monitoring, remote control of dangerous machines, and smart offices to guarantee security.

No. 7: Enhancing the security of IoT solutions
There are many IoT benefits for businesses but also are threats of cyberattacks. As a result, many companies are afraid of the risk of losing confidential data. They prefer to refuse to install IoT equipment. So, one of the IoT trends in 2022 is to increase security.
